Short-Ranged United-Atom Model for Efficient Simulations of Glycerol and Its Aqueous Mixtures
Published 2025“…Inspired by the monatomic water (mW) model, SR-UA glycerol employs short-range anisotropic interactions to mimic hydrogen bonding, achieving about 100-fold computational speedup over AA models. …”
